What is a CET Designer?

A CET Designer is a professional who uses CET (Configura Extension Technology) software to create space planning and design solutions, often for commercial interiors, office furniture, or custom configurations. They develop 2D and 3D layouts, generate quotes, and ensure accurate product specifications. CET Designers typically work for furniture dealerships, manufacturers, or design firms, collaborating with sales teams and clients to bring design concepts to life efficiently.
